Finally retiring the homegrown job queue in Pindrop — replacing it with the Quillworth broker. From a security angle: jobs are now signed before enqueue, payloads are encrypted at rest, and the worker pool runs with a scoped service account instead of the old shared admin creds (yes, really). Dead-letter handling is explicit, no more silent drops. Poison messages get quarantined after repeated failures. The retry and quarantine thresholds are set as follows.

tuning table, kawep-tawif:
CAPS = {
    "olidor": 80,
    "belion": 7,
    "quenys": 225,
    "druox": 839,
    "fraath": 482,
}

# Service Accounts: String Extraction

The `extract-i18n` script pulls translatable strings from all Bramblewick repos and pushes them to the Glossa service. It runs under the `i18n-extractor` service account. Do not run it under your personal account; Glossa rate-limits individual users aggressively. The account has write access to the staging catalog only. Set the token in your shell before invoking the script. The current staging token is below.

API key for kahap-kafog: zpat15_6qzxZ7YR8aDwjmp

## Building Access — Spares Room (Hullbrook Annex)

Contractors: the spare hardware room is down the east corridor on the ground floor, third door on the left. Sign in at the front desk first and grab a visitor lanyard. Anything you take out, jot it in the blue logbook — yes, even the little stuff. The door self-locks, so don't wedge it. To get in, punch in the code below.

staff pass of hagug-taguf = bdg-HJ-9